WebMay 16, 2024 · You pay $32,000 for a pickup truck that you have been leasing for business purposes. The pickup truck has a gross vehicle weight rating of 6,531 pounds, and your mileage log proves 90 percent business use. You may use bonus depreciation to deduct the $28,800 business cost of the pickup ($32,000 x 90 percent).

In its 98th meeting, the VAT Committee opened in working paper 1061 the discussion on the possibility for a lessee of imported goods to … WebA car rental company refers to a company that rents out private hire cars for a fee. These private hire cars are described as 'Private Hire' in the Vehicle Log Card. Your car rental company may claim deduction on expenses incurred on private hire cars that are rented out to customers, subject to Sections 14 and 15 of the Income Tax Act 1947 (ITA).
